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
637421517 1564861905 9926351362
209643 1961521459 418072169
209643 1961521459 418072169
68950817071 9691531 96876854359 8109
All about undefined
Interested in learning more?
209643 1961521459 418072169
68950817071 9691531 96876854359 8109
See more
7172058 1523897
363926 386568 2654
See more
276 450 081
3631867 7560209168 74422
See more